App Store的应用是如何上架的呢?

本文经授权转自猎云网(ID:ilieyun)

苹果一再强调App Store服务是其公司收益来源之一,iPhone的安全性是其一直关注的重点;因此,苹果对应用程序的审查流程越来越重要。

此外,政治家和监管机构对大型科技公司所持的怀疑态度远超小型科技公司;目前,苹果公司的平台正在接受新的审查。在美国,总统候选人Elizabeth Warren说,苹果在自己的平台上与应用程序展开竞争。与Apple Music竞争的流媒体音乐服务Spotify已向欧盟提交竞争投诉。多年来,苹果自己的开发人员一直与App Review偶尔毫无依据的审核拒绝和模版式反馈有摩擦。

熟悉此事的人士称,由苹果营销高级副总裁Phil Schiller领导的执行委员会每周都会开会讨论存在争议的应用程序或其他可能违反苹果App Store指南的软件。

ERB (执行审查委员会)为苹果的全球开发者关系部门制定了政策,该部门通常被称为App Review。ERB享有最终决定一款应用程序是否可以留在应用商城的权利。

知情人士透露,去年,ERB和Schiller决定从App Store移除应用程序Infowars,该应用上发布了威胁记者的视频,违反了应用商城的内容指南。

在应用审核小组内部,苹果员工需手动屏蔽每一个iPhone应用程序,然后才能获得在苹果平台上下载的权限。据知情人士透露,苹果最近在爱尔兰科克和中国上海开设了新的App Review办事处。他们补充说,该部门近年来增加了大量的工作人员。

上个月,苹果发布了一个新网页,该网页解释了管理App Store的原则并给出了拒绝一款应用进入App tore的常见理由。与前几年相比,苹果提高了管理的透明度。

“我们为我们建立的商店以及我们建造它的方式感到自豪,”苹果在页面上写道,“我们创建App Store时有两个目标:首先,它是一个安全且值得信赖的地方,供客户发现和下载应用程序;并能为所有开发人员提供绝佳的商机,”它继续说道。

苹果拒绝对其应用审核流程发表评论。

这个过程如何运作?

任何在iPhone上运行或需更新的应用程序都先要获得批准,才能在苹果的App Store上发布。虽然苹果确实使用了自动过滤器,但熟悉该部门的人士表示,他们主要还是依靠人力进行手动批准。

知情人士表示,Facebook或YouTube等硅谷公司对应用的评估依赖于成千山万的承包商,与它们的内容评分监督不同,苹果有自己的评估工作人员,他们按小时收费,拥有员工徽章并享有获得苹果提供的医疗保健等福利。每个人都可以审核iPhone的应用程序,随着评估者的级别变高,他们会接受培训以评估应用内部的购买、订阅等功能,比如Apple Watch和Apple TV。

知情人士表示,该部门有超过300名评论员,它的办公处既不在苹果的新总部Apple Park园区,也不在旧总部Infinite Loop,而在加利福尼亚州桑尼维尔。很多评论者都能说流利的非英语语言,部门也有团队专攻个人语言, 苹果称其评论员会说81种不同的语言。

App Review是在苹果的营销保护伞下组织起来的,开始时间早于Schiller在2015年底接管App Store营销和产品部门。尽管Schiller参与了ERB的决策,但是在App Review工作的人表示,他基本从未进入过审查办公室。

据熟悉应用程序审核操作的人士称,日常监管的任务主要落在Apple的副总裁Ron Okamoto身上(2015年收购TestFlight时加入苹果的董事)。评估员们表示,他们有时会收到来自开发者带有威胁性的反馈。

App Review是在iPhone App Store于2008年推出后不久开发的。根据美国联邦通信委员会2009年的回复以及今年早些时候发布的网页消息来看,苹果公司为该部门制定的两个目标是创建一个商店,让用户坚信商城里的应用程序是安全的,并为开发人员提供了一个公平的竞争环境来吸引用户,以换取15%至30%的销售额。

三种情况:拒绝、接受、保留意见

评估员会拿应用程序与苹果的公共App Store的指南进行比较,其中包括确保应用能正常运行,不会崩溃;并且不含非法内容。然后,评估员会打电话告知开发者是接受、拒绝还是对该应用进人商店持保留意见。通常情况下,大多评估员在每款应用程序上只花费几分钟的时间;而且许多应用程序的确比较简单,不需要花费太长时间来评估。

据悉,评估员每天需审查50到100个应用程序,任何一位评估员在一小时内审查的应用程序的数量都会被名为Watchower的软件跟踪。对评估员的考核是,看他们对应用程序所做的去留决定决定随后是否会被推翻以及是否跟其他高质量数据信息一致。

在App Review工作的人表示,有时候会觉得工作日特别漫长,特别是在苹果新版iOS的年度发布会之前,开发人员会不断地更新他们的应用程序以确保兼容性。

App Review密切跟踪的一个统计数据被称为SLA,它代表服务级别协议。苹果计划在24到48小时内审核50%的应用程序。按照评估员的说法,当有大量应用程序时,SLA的百分比会下降。

通常情况下,很少会出现应用程序包含暴力或非法内容;但有位评估员遇到过一次这样的情况,在待处理的应用程序中发现了儿童色情内容。该评论员说,该应用程序未获批准,该事件已向FBI报告。

他们表示,自己更大的担忧是,开发人员可能会因为长期的审核过程对他们的生计造成威胁,从而感到愤怒;而且一些评估员希望开发者能分享更多细节或者提供更多信息,而不仅仅是收到模版式的回应。

另一位评估员表示,有时他们会批准看似没有问题的应用程序,但可以在开发人员的服务器上进行更改,使其成为违反苹果指南的诈骗应用。这位知情人士表示,有时评估员会因此而受到谴责。

当应用被拒绝时会发生什么?

该公司称,在初次提交给苹果进行评估的应用程序或应用更新的名单中,会有40%的应用审批不合格,遭到拒绝。它们中许多应用后来稍加改变后能获得批准。

那些对App Review所做的决定持不同意见的开发人员可以向App Review Board提出上诉,该董事会可以改变低级审核人员的决定。持续上述的开发人员可向ERB提供待检测的应用程序。

绝大多数iPhone应用程序被拒绝的原因都很常见,如应用含骗局、有程序错误或者它们侵犯了用户隐私。

但在App Review工作的人士表示,一些被拒绝的应用要么落入苹果公司政策的灰色地带要么把结果提交给ERB,Schiller和其他对App Store负责的副总裁会获得最终结论。根据苹果致FCC的信函来看,ERB自2009年以来一直在召开会议。

据熟悉该流程的人士称,ERB处理的应用程序有时会在宣传方面给苹果带来不利。

去年,ERB处理的一个值得关注的应用就是前面提到过的广播应用Infowars,因为它发布的视频含有对记者的威胁。一位评估员说,在去年作出决定后,App Review团队召开了员工会议。

当一个决定在上诉时被推翻,或者需要给出拒绝的理由时,苹果的工作人员会给开发人员挨个打电话。苹果表示,它每周会向开发者打1000次电话。许多开发人员,尤其是那些因投诉App Review而引起公众关注的开发人员表示,一位名叫“Bill”的老员工会时常和他们保持联系。

一位评估员说,像Spotify或Netflix这样的公司没有得到特殊待遇,尽管他们的规模很大,但他们的应用程序采用相同的App Review审核流程和规则。比如,当Spotify的一项应用更新被拒绝时,Bill就会给Spotify打电话。

据一位接到过电话的开发人员称,Bill还拨打了曾公开抱怨App Review的家长控制应用的电话。

评估员说,实际上,所有的应用程序都是由苹果的员工进行审核,并且Schiller会得到审核的最终决定。

2016年,一位十分愤怒的开发商起诉了Bill。从录音来看,Bill曾问开发者:“你认识Phill吗?把你们下架就是Phil Schiller说的”。

90%的程序员学Python这么认为:

https://edu.csdn.net/topic/python115?utm_source=csdn_bw


 热 文 推 荐 

☞小米崔宝秋:小米 AIoT 深度拥抱开源

☞首款搭载国产CPU的域名服务器发布;iPhone彻底淘汰Lightning接口?ChromeOS 75发布 | 极客头条

华为在美研发机构 Futurewei 意欲分家?

☞老司机教你如何写出没人敢维护的代码!

☞Python有哪些技术上的优点?比其他语言好在哪儿?

☞上不了北大“图灵”、清华“姚班”,AI专业还能去哪上?

☞公链史记 | 从鸿蒙初辟到万物生长的十年激荡

☞边缘计算容器化是否有必要?

☞马云曾经偶像,终于把阿里留下的1400亿败光了!

你点的每个“在看”,我都认真当成了喜欢

苹果应用审核团队:每人日审百款 App!相关推荐

  1. 百款APP嵌入 KeyMob移动广告聚合平台发布十周

    为什么80%的码农都做不了架构师?>>>    KeyMob移动广告聚合平台于2014年悄悄上线,在短短几个月内,已经嵌入几百款APP,广告日展现次数过万.在移动互联网广告市场日趋成 ...

  2. java qrious 二维码中文无反应_来了来了,今天的苹果限免应用刚刚出炉,8款APP在App Store限时免费啦!手慢无~...

    关于iOS限免应用在分享前,得提醒一下大家: 限免应用具有时效性,随时可能恢复到原价,看到喜欢的应用就抓紧时间下载 下载前请仔细核对价格,避免产生不必要的费用 限免应用,你们可以在APP Store( ...

  3. APP快速通过苹果AppStore审核九大诀窍

    第一, 采用"Beta"或者其他可能让苹果认为你的应用还未开发完成的名称 IT业内也有一种把最终产品命名加上"Beta"的潮流. 而苹果对此非常严格.任何带有类 ...

  4. 苹果审核团队在线讲座最全的细节梳理

    昨天上午9点,苹果审核团队准时召开了关于App Review的在线讲座.整个讲座历时1小时,包含约30分钟讲解+30分钟提问环节.我也是全程都看完了,干货还是有的,我熬夜梳理了一下它里面的所有内容并会 ...

  5. ASO优化技巧:苹果加急审核注意事项,app store的aso怎么做

    今天利用空闲之余,跟大家聊聊苹果AppStore一些不为人知的事情--加急审核,或许对iOS端App开发的小伙伴有些小帮助. 一.App Store应用审核规则 1. 审核时间规律 应用提交到App ...

  6. 苹果应用审核走进中国!

    作者 | 胡巍巍 出品 | CSDN(ID:CSDNnews) 2018年大年三十,对于回遵义老家过年的程序员超凡来说,是一个格外苦涩的除夕. 这一天,公司所有员工,都在庆祝猪年的来到. 但是,一封从 ...

  7. App store苹果商店审核被拒绝总结(uni-app)

    文章目录 前言 一.关于App中所需信息被拒 1.被拒原文 2.被拒原因 3.如何回复(仅供参考) 二.关于AppTrackingTransparency审核被拒 1.被拒原文 2.被拒原因 3.解决 ...

  8. 特斯拉又被挖墙脚:Autopilot总监离职,加入苹果造车团队

    来自:机器之心 这次被挖的是特斯拉前 Autopilot 总监. 在圈内,苹果造车已经不是啥新鲜事了,但其频繁的人事变更仍能撩拨看客的好奇心. 苹果自 2014 年左右启动了开发自动驾驶电动汽车的计划 ...

  9. 苹果应用审核指南最新

    苹果在9月3日对App Store审核指南进行了重大更新,新添加了扩展.HealthKit.HomeKit以及TestFlight相关内容.9月10日新品发布会之后,苹果更新了App Store审核指 ...

最新文章

  1. angular元素属性绑定_【Angular】表单
  2. android_N项目(高通平台 CTS修改总结
  3. C语言初始化错误怎么办,结构体变量的初始化错误
  4. 《c语言从入门到精通》看书笔记——第16章 网络套接字编程(下)——套接字
  5. 机器学习 测试_测试优先机器学习
  6. 3 useReducer及其实现
  7. elemenUI - 弹框组件alert - 宽度设置? - 疑问篇
  8. ASP.NET 2.0 – 善用DataSourceMode属性 (转自章立民CnBlogs)
  9. js中字符串正则表达式、正则法则pattern、RegExp、flags、exec
  10. 干货满满!!!盘点交互式甘特图控件VARCHART XGantt用户手册、视频教程!
  11. scrapy 抓取 google play 应用信息
  12. Android 3D画廊采用Gallery实现无限循环、自动轮播
  13. luci编程 openwrt_Luci流程分析(openwrt下)
  14. python更改图片中物体的颜色_Python实现去除图片中指定颜色的像素功能示例
  15. 如何用html5绘制圆形图片,javascript – 如何使用html5画布绘制连续的圆形图案
  16. 网络协议总结(TCP,UDP,HTTP,HTTPS)
  17. Notion 的插件介绍和使用
  18. 利用Basemap画世界地图
  19. 量化交易入门阶段——欧奈尔的CANSLIM模型(A 年度净利润同比增长率)
  20. 这11个免费学习的网站,个个堪称神器,不收后悔!

热门文章

  1. Java 多态,接口
  2. leetcode python3 简单题155. Min Stack
  3. python open w_Python输入,输出,存储器和异常
  4. Linux下的信号处理
  5. 剑指offer之翻转链表
  6. Go语言struct{}类型的channel
  7. 中国酒柜行业市场供需与战略研究报告
  8. php积极拒绝,linux安装了xunsearch服务,但是PHP连接显示:目标计算机积极拒绝
  9. 2017级计科新生游戏大作业制作讲解
  10. 数据结构_C语言_实验二_树 ——还原二叉树